//
if(typeof(AudioPlayer) == 'undefined') AudioPlayer = {}
//
AudioPlayer = {
	init: function(){
		p = document.getElementById("player");
		currentTrack = {};
		btnPlay = new Image();
		btnPlay.src = "images/play.gif";
		btnStop = new Image();
		btnStop.src = "images/stop.gif";
	},
	playStop: function(o,t){
		if(currentTrack == o){
			this.stop(o);
		} else {
			this.stop(currentTrack);
			this.play(o,t);
		}
	},
	play: function(o,t){
		o.src = btnStop.src;
		currentTrack = o;
		this.playing(t);
	},
	stop: function(o){
		if(o){
			o.src = btnPlay.src;
			currentTrack = {};
			this.playing();
		}
	},
	playing: function(track){
		if(track){
			p.innerHTML = '<object classid="clsid:d27cdb6e-ae6d-11cf-96b8-444553540000" codebase="http://fpdownload.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=6,0,0,0" width="1" height="1" id="audioPlayer" align="middle">' +
				'<param name="allowScriptAccess" value="sameDomain" />' +
				'<param name="movie" value="audioPlayer.swf" />' +
				'<param name="menu" value="false" />' +
				'<param name="quality" value="high" />' +
				'<param name="bgcolor" value="#000" />' +
				'<param name="FlashVars" value="file=music/'+ track + '">' +
				'<embed src="audioPlayer.swf" FlashVars="file=music/' + track + '" menu="false" quality="high" bgcolor="#000" width="1" height="1" name="audioPlayer" align="middle" allowScriptAccess="sameDomain" type="application/x-shockwave-flash" pluginspage="http://www.macromedia.com/go/getflashplayer" />' +
				'</object>'
		} else {
			p.innerHTML = '&nbsp;'
		}
	}
}
//
window.onload = AudioPlayer.init;
//

